How to choose a laptop that is best from a security & privacy perspective?
Laptops have really become a crucial part of our daily routine, but unfortunately, people who use them often have to deal with some serious security and privacy concerns.
Here are some of the main types of threats they might face:
* Phishing and Social Engineering
* Malware
* Ransomware
* Data Breaches
* Identity Theft
* Denial of Service (DoS) Attacks
* Advanced Persistent Threats (APTs)
Explore key features of a laptop that is more secure and privacy friendly.
Operating System – Choose Linux or macOS for strong security features, including encryption, firewalls, and malware protection. They’re less susceptible to viruses and malware than Windows OS.
Processor – Laptop processors affect security. Intel has vPro with hardware-assisted security like malware protection, while AMD has a co-processor called Secure Processor for secure boot and encryption.
Encryption – Encryption protects sensitive data by converting it into code that only a key can decrypt. Ensure the laptop you choose has robust encryption features.
Biometric Authentication – Biometric authentication uses unique physical characteristics to unlock your laptop, preventing unauthorized access. Some laptops have it built-in, while others require a separate device.
Firewall – Firewall protects your laptop from hackers and malware by monitoring and controlling network traffic. Ensure it’s enabled and configured correctly.
Webcam Privacy Cover – Webcam covers keep you safe by preventing hackers from spying on you through your laptop’s webcam.
Automatic Updates – Regular automatic updates keep your laptop secure by ensuring the software is up-to-date.
Physical Security – For laptop security, choose a durable design that can handle drops and has physical security features like lock slots to prevent theft.
To get a secure and private laptop, look for the right OS, processor, encryption, biometric authentication, firewall, webcam cover, updates, and physical security.
